Output ee6e81519e4edfbfd3f9d0fe75d15a9b521abaf927bc841b33d11889eac0a84f:3

value
146733
script pubkey
OP_HASH160 OP_PUSHBYTES_20 54d58a91f2a5265c5c3e7c42217d18ec41b858ef OP_EQUAL
address
39RaVmQUM5idMyJodYTSD6dTLBgAfor9Lt
transaction
ee6e81519e4edfbfd3f9d0fe75d15a9b521abaf927bc841b33d11889eac0a84f
confirmations
177977
spent
true